Thesium frisea var. frisea
This variety is accepted
The native range of this variety is S. Cape Prov. It is a perennial and grows primarily in the subtropical biome.

Synonyms
Heterotypic Synonyms
- Linosyris amblystachya (A.DC.) Kuntze in Revis. Gen. Pl. 2: 588 (1891)
- Linosyris frisea Kuntze in Revis. Gen. Pl. 2: 588 (1891)
- Thesium amblystachyum A.DC. in Esp. Nouv. Thesium: 6 (1857)
- Thesium monticola Sond. in Flora 40: 359 (1857)
